Battery Care Tips

🔹 Getting Started

Charge your new battery fully before you use it for the first time. Over the next few charge cycles, run your device down to around 20% before you recharge—this helps the battery perform its best. After that, charge whenever you need to.

🔹 Keep It Healthy

Avoid letting your battery completely drain or staying plugged in constantly. Both extremes wear it out faster. Store the battery in a cool, dry place when you're not using it, since heat damages batteries quickly.

Samsung SCH-U940 / SCH-U940v — 3.7V Li-ion Replacement Battery (AB603443EZ)

This is a 3.7V, 1000mAh Li-ion cell for the Samsung SCH-U940 and SCH-U940v flip phones. It slots directly into the original battery bay and uses the same OEM connector footprint. Voltage and capacity match the AB603443EZ specification exactly.

  • SCH-U940 and U940v compatibility: Both variants share the same battery bay dimensions, connector pinout, and 3.7V nominal voltage rail. The AB603443EZ part number covers both, so no hardware modification is needed to fit either model.
  • Bench tested on actual hardware: We cycled this cell through charge and discharge on the SCH-U940 platform. The BMS accepted charge current without flagging an error state, and the protection circuit tripped correctly at the low-voltage cutoff threshold.
  • Fuel gauge recalibration on first use: After fitting this cell, run one complete discharge down to automatic power-off, then charge uninterrupted to 100% before normal use. The phone's fuel gauge IC was calibrated to the old cell's discharge curve — this single full cycle resets the coulomb counter against the new cell's actual capacity.

Why the SCH-U940 reports wrong battery percentage after a cell swap

The SCH-U940 tracks charge state using a fuel gauge IC that builds a discharge curve over many cycles. When you swap in a new cell, that stored curve no longer matches the actual cell chemistry. The IC reads voltage against the old curve and outputs an incorrect percentage. One full discharge-to-cutoff followed by a complete uninterrupted charge resets the reference table and brings the display percentage back in line with real capacity.

Sudden shutdown at 20–30% on the replacement cell

This happens when the fuel gauge IC hasn't yet mapped the new cell's voltage cliff — the point where cell voltage drops sharply under load from the display or radio circuitry. The phone reads 20–30% on the old curve, but the actual cell voltage has already fallen below the BMS cutoff threshold under even moderate current draw. The fix is the same recalibration cycle: full discharge to auto power-off, then charge straight to 100%. After that cycle, the cutoff point should align correctly with what the display shows.

Frequently Asked Questions

My SCH-U940 shows a percentage jumping around erratically after I put in the new battery — is something wrong with the cell?

Nothing is wrong with the cell. The fuel gauge IC is comparing the new cell's voltage readings against a discharge curve it built from the old, degraded battery. The mismatch causes the displayed percentage to jump as voltage shifts don't match expected values. Run one full discharge to automatic power-off and then charge uninterrupted to 100% — the coulomb counter will reset against the new cell and the percentage readout will stabilise.

The phone feels warm near the battery compartment while charging the new cell — should I be concerned?

Mild warmth on the first few charge cycles is normal. A new cell has higher internal impedance than a well-cycled one, so the charge IC dissipates slightly more energy as heat until the cell's impedance settles. If the phone becomes hot to the touch or the charge IC shuts down mid-cycle, remove the battery and inspect the contacts for corrosion or misalignment. On a correctly seated AB603443EZ cell, surface temperature should drop to near-ambient after the second or third full charge cycle.

The SCH-U940 won't power on at all after the replacement battery sat in a drawer for several months — how do I recover it?

A cell stored at low charge for months can drop below 2.5V per cell, which triggers a BMS lockout that prevents the phone from powering on normally. Connect the phone to a wall charger — not a USB port — and leave it for at least 30 minutes without pressing the power button. The charge IC will apply a low-current trickle to bring the cell voltage back above the BMS recovery threshold, typically around 2.9V, before switching to normal charge current. If the charging indicator doesn't appear within 45 minutes, check that the battery contacts are clean and fully seated.
